kappaOne
1bbca2c7db
Merge branch 'master' of https://github.com/LWJGL/lwjgl.git
2013-05-09 00:31:32 +01:00
kappaOne
310f0085cf
Correct the Y position of Display.setLocation(x, y) on OS X
2013-05-09 00:30:38 +01:00
Ioannis Tsakpinis
bb0bbabef1
[GL] Added support for AMD_interleaved_elements.
2013-05-08 12:47:10 +03:00
Brian Matzon
ea1ee59996
Merge pull request #26 from tfg13/master
...
fix: correctly parse current config with xrandr 1.4
2013-04-27 16:47:48 -07:00
tulius
ad78b69d3a
fix: correctly parse current config with xrandr 1.4
2013-04-27 21:49:29 +02:00
Ioannis Tsakpinis
aee9bc4f84
[Windows] Attempt to fix Display.setParent focus behavior in applets.
2013-04-25 18:39:56 +03:00
Ioannis Tsakpinis
caf21d89dc
[Windows] Restored grabFocus() on WM_MOUSEACTIVATE.
2013-04-24 11:45:01 +03:00
Ioannis Tsakpinis
b66a3243a8
[Windows] Cleaner activation by relaying mouse presses to parent Canvas, similarly to the Linux implementation.
2013-04-24 03:24:16 +03:00
Brian Matzon
5fe5cc057d
applying frogs bsd build patch
2013-04-23 22:04:23 +02:00
Ioannis Tsakpinis
7df84ba1a2
[Windows] Close any open AWT menus on WM_MOUSEACTIVATE.
2013-04-22 17:53:39 +03:00
Brian Matzon
f0aafd17a9
bumping version to 2.9.1
2013-04-21 23:00:51 +02:00
Brian Matzon
b1390f8035
fixed path to CI
2013-04-21 22:59:02 +02:00
kappaOne
8deac76a5b
Update author information
2013-04-21 15:37:02 +01:00
kappaOne
f528f38c60
Fix OS X CALayer positioning and workaround Java 7 bug
...
http://bugs.sun.com/bugdatabase/view_bug.do?bug_id=7172187
2013-04-20 23:21:01 +01:00
kappaOne
5628e751bf
Revert "Fix OS X CALayer positioning and workaround Java 7 bug http://bugs.sun.com/bugdatabase/view_bug.do?bug_id=7172187 "
...
This reverts commit 1cceacb3cd .
2013-04-19 21:34:57 +01:00
kappaOne
1cceacb3cd
Fix OS X CALayer positioning and workaround Java 7 bug
...
http://bugs.sun.com/bugdatabase/view_bug.do?bug_id=7172187
2013-04-19 21:32:31 +01:00
Ioannis Tsakpinis
6fd210fdb3
[Windows] Wait for the big icon to update on setIcon. This normally happens asynchronously, but we block until it's done and only then return from setIcon.
2013-04-19 19:05:23 +03:00
Ioannis Tsakpinis
9a895b1dba
Attempt to fix focus transfer issue between Display and AWT components in JDK 7:
...
- Instead of grabbing focus directly to our window, we call requestFocus on the Canvas component. This will clear focus from any other AWT component.
- When the parent Canvas gets focus, we detect it in update and that's when we grab focus to our window. We can't use a listener, setFocus must be called in our thread.
- Alt-tabbing out/in also works because focus goes to the Canvas. The above check will trigger again and our window will be refocused.
2013-04-18 17:02:48 +03:00
Ioannis Tsakpinis
c0b19b7743
Another attempt to fix focus problems with Display.setParent on Windows:
...
- Reverted to WS_CHILD in window flags.
- Added WM_MOUSEACTIVATE handling: Focus the display + return MA_NOACTIVATE.
- Removed unnecessary appActivate calls in WM_ACTIVATE. We don't receive WM_ACTIVATE with WS_CHILD and the focus events do the job just fine.
- Detect parent window focus in update and force focus the display. This is useful when we alt-tab to the parent window and we don't receive any events.
2013-04-17 22:19:38 +03:00
kappaOne
1f81b30f66
map horizontal scroll wheel events to vertical scroll wheel events,
...
should fix the no event issue when using shift + scroll wheel
2013-04-14 15:19:49 +01:00
kappaOne
5378a48083
Bump OS X native version
2013-04-14 14:56:00 +01:00
kappaOne
0c07657edf
Fix a resizing issue with AWTGLCanvas on OS X
2013-04-14 14:54:11 +01:00
kappaOne
a7c704ae2f
Workaround Nvidia driver bug which crashed the OS when releasing a
...
shared context by not releasing shared contexts.
2013-04-14 14:14:36 +01:00
kappaOne
529acd40ff
Clean up used resources when destroying an OS X / CALayer
2013-04-14 13:19:57 +01:00
kappaOne
f3dc48ba6e
Merge branch 'master' of https://github.com/LWJGL/lwjgl.git
2013-04-13 18:18:53 -07:00
kappaOne
2bbd7ebe5b
Fix a crash with CALayers/OSX when running on Java 7
2013-04-13 18:14:32 -07:00
Brian Matzon
18285fa832
Merge pull request #22 from DziNeIT/patch-1
...
Fixed JavaDoc for Mouse#next()
2013-04-11 14:43:07 -07:00
Ollie
5631c5a3ba
Fixed JavaDoc for Mouse#next()
...
Mouse does not contain a getEventDZ() method, so the JavaDoc was invalid.
Signed-off-by: Ollie <dzineit@live.co.uk>
2013-04-11 23:02:11 +02:00
kappaOne
ca39cb3cdb
fix a crash which occurs sometimes when setting the window title
2013-04-09 15:29:02 -07:00
kappaOne
79b5f755d7
Update to latest build of OpenAL-Soft 1.15.1
...
43b406ad9bb32ebde78d26255a2a4f4a09a29926
2013-04-06 23:58:40 +01:00
kappaOne
f45f1e79d9
Fix OSX/CALayer issue where it is not initially visible when running on
...
Java 7
2013-04-05 01:36:07 +01:00
Ioannis Tsakpinis
c9a057db73
Fixed CL_GL_NUM_SAMPLES value.
2013-04-03 15:18:15 +03:00
Ioannis Tsakpinis
a9c15cd1b0
Added missing CL12 tokens.
2013-03-29 01:12:26 +02:00
Ioannis Tsakpinis
523fab4417
cl_device_type is a cl_bitfield, ie. long.
2013-03-28 14:22:55 +02:00
Ioannis Tsakpinis
82fc3bf6bf
Merge branch 'master' of https://github.com/LWJGL/lwjgl
2013-03-27 13:11:51 +02:00
Ioannis Tsakpinis
b83264e296
Added 4.3 in GL versions.
2013-03-27 13:11:29 +02:00
kappaOne
27f66983fc
bump OS X JNI version
2013-03-25 23:08:45 +00:00
kappaOne
76f02c9187
Fix the now infamous "Could not get the JAWT interface" exception when
...
running on OS X and Java 7
2013-03-25 22:55:46 +00:00
kappaOne
38612a402d
third attempt to revert changes and fix nightly build server, gah!
2013-03-25 22:14:17 +00:00
kappaOne
bc7061717e
Another attempt to try fix nightly builds
2013-03-25 14:06:42 +00:00
kappaOne
b83f27e970
undo some changes to the OS X build.xml file as it broke the nightly
...
build server
2013-03-25 12:35:06 +00:00
kappaOne
c53e957833
Remove dependency on Java Native Foundation framework, remove non
...
working JAWT manually loading, change to use headers from
JavaVM.framework when compiling due to JDK7 bug
2013-03-24 20:49:23 +00:00
kappaOne
14de6c518d
Fix crash on close of the Display when using Java 7 on OS X
2013-03-24 17:39:39 +00:00
Ioannis Tsakpinis
7b955ee86b
Merge branch 'master' of https://github.com/LWJGL/lwjgl
2013-03-22 21:31:33 +02:00
Ioannis Tsakpinis
ead1abc2b8
Made glBitmap buffer parameter nullable.
2013-03-22 21:31:22 +02:00
kappaOne
58932fcdbf
tweak how glViewport is set when using Display.setParent/AWTGLCanvas
2013-03-15 01:17:24 +00:00
kappaOne
5738477a7b
Merge pull request #19 from LWJGL/osx-java7
...
LWJGL OS X Java 7 Branch is Ready!
2013-03-14 04:49:43 -07:00
kappaOne
d8297e7583
set correct size on glViewport when using CALayer
2013-03-14 02:58:14 +00:00
kappaOne
d462208c4c
Implement AWTGLCanvas, fix initial glViewport size when using
...
Display.setParent
2013-03-13 00:51:32 +00:00
Ioannis Tsakpinis
50688c825d
Merge branch 'master' of https://github.com/LWJGL/lwjgl
2013-03-09 21:41:52 +02:00